Output fda165ab96e7521406247e3906443f7906541dc66681ec85de8944ef393edebd:1

value
313015
script pubkey
OP_0 OP_PUSHBYTES_20 b9db60f7f636a10b25bff51902ccfb5c86aa923a
address
bc1qh8dkpalkx6sskfdl75vs9n8mtjr24y364m6upq
transaction
fda165ab96e7521406247e3906443f7906541dc66681ec85de8944ef393edebd